    Went back again today. This time I tried something different on their menu. I ordered the Sesame Chicken with steamed rice, wonton soup, and a spring roll. The Sesame Chicken was very good and tasty. I liked that they cut the chicken into small cubes so you don't necessarily need a knife. They also give you broccoli with it, but they lay them at the bottom of the dish, so you don't see them until you are almost done with the chicken portion. The steamed rice was really good and tasted fresh. The wonton soup is OK, not as bland this time. I didn't get to taste the spring roll because I got so full so fast. The website works great, you can place your order and select your pick-up time. The cashier is nice and friendly. I have yet to have the time to dine in, but I'll say the dining area is pretty small but clean.

    Stopped and got takeout from here during lunch. Pros: The prices are great! One combo meal ($6.95) was easily two meals for me. The combos include your choice of protein, white or fried rice, chicken wings crab puff or spring roll, and egg drop won ton or hot and sour soup. It was a ton of food for the price. It is also conveniently located to the medical center and my order was ready within a few minutes. Cons: Its mostly just fried mediocre Chinese food. Which can be good if you're in the mood for it. I would come back because of the location, portions, and price; but if I wanted some really good Chinese food, I'd find somewhere else

    5 Stars - Authentic Szechuan that absolutely nails the classics…read more During our short trip to Houston, as a custom, we were determined to find real Szechuan food, and luckily we found Hu's Kitchen. The location is a bit unassuming, and parking is definitely tough (the spaces are very shallow), but the second we walked through the doors and smelled the Szechuan peppercorns, I knew we were in exactly the right place. I generally judge a Szechuan restaurant by their 夫妻肺片 (Fuqi Feipian)--which they cleverly name "Mr. and Mrs. Smith" on the menu. They completely nailed it. The beef, tripe, and tendon were incredibly cohesive together, yet you could tell each component was prepared and marinated in a slightly different way to perfectly highlight its specific texture. The chili oil was right on the spot. We went through a massive bowl of rice just eating this dish alone. Honestly, if I weren't feeding a family of four, I could have just ordered that and been perfectly happy. While the Fuqi Feipian proves their skill with dry dishes, the 水煮魚片 (Fish in Szechuan Hot Chili Oil) proves their skill with wet ones. It's another must-order. The execution was flawless--we didn't just finish the tender fish chunks, we ate every last piece of cabbage soaked in that incredible chili broth. For my two daughters who can't handle the heat, we ordered the fried rice, garlic pork ribs with onion, and the 紅燒獅子頭 (Giant Meatball with Cabbage). The giant meatball was spectacular. The kids completely devoured it on their own, but I managed to steal a bite, and it instantly brought back childhood memories of exactly how this dish is supposed to taste. We also had the Dan Dan Noodles, which were great and rounded out the meal perfectly. I loved all of the dishes we tried. Should we ever find ourselves in Houston again, we will absolutely be revisiting this hidden gem.

Dry Fried Green Beans 5/5- these are the best green beans I have had in my life! I am not exaggerating like I will be thinking about these green beans all week. Do not hesitate to try these. Perfectly salty and good amount of crunch still left. The flavors they used are just perfect. Colorful Beef 4/5- The texture of the beef was so tender and not chewy at all like other places. The flavor was bright and the bell peppers were cooked through well. The issue I had with this dish was the sichuan peppercorns. I was just eating and not really looking at it super closely so I got a mouth full of these peppercorns and wow it was actually horrible. Just beware because the texture of these things are god awful and I think that they should be taken out like how a bay leaf is removed before serving. It was just really intense and it almost ruined the dish for me honestly. Other than that a great dish. My mouth was so numb but worth it. Dandan noodles 2/5- This was my first time trying this dish anywhere and I did not really enjoy it at all. The sesame flavor was really strong and it wasn't really salted at all. Very strange flavor. I will not order this again, however I do believe that the execution on this dish is great. There was a lot of sauce and the noodles were cooked well. I just really wish I liked the flavor of this dish and that's a personal problem. This dish also made my mouth numb but the flavor did not make it worth it. I wanted to like these so badly but I just couldn't do it. I will be back!
